But if you're going to give a gift to someone who as already experienced the joy of HD or just want to know what will give the most bang for the buck, it would be hard to beat our next pick, the AVIA: Guide to Home Theater DVD.

If you somehow don't already have this continue reading to find out why you probably should.Ok, ok, ok, I understand.  Not everyone can afford or wants to pay for a professional to come in and set up their home theater. critique their furniture placement, cover up all windows etc. But at the very least, you should make sure the picture your HDTV is giving you is the best it can be, no matter what you're watching.

That is where the AVIA DVD comes in. Pop it in, it will take through a series of steps to optimize your TV and sound system for a theater quality experience. If you want to get more in depth, check out AVSforums.com,
where you can probably find instructions how to get even deeper into your TV's settings to perfect the calibration (as much as we like convergence, it isn't always good thing).

You can find the DVD pretty much anywhere for about $50 and it makes an excellent stocking stuffer for anyone who loves their home theater, or maybe a piggyback gift on to that new HDTV Santa is bringing. There are others in the field, while I haven't personally used it, a few HD Beat readers have said very good things about the HQV benchmark disc. Of course if you want to spend a little more, there is always the Spyder tool, to do what your eyes might not be able to. If you have the cash, feel free to send a professional over, trust us,
